Output 505e90890e159ced23e09bf75de77042bbeb020f7a94ccbc58ca228fdfc4c317:4

value
904357942
script pubkey
OP_0 OP_PUSHBYTES_32 e35f6fe997defffad2fc80c66f9aeb7f6281945921cb62145c3f9125cb985314
address
bc1qud0kl6vhmmll45husrrxlxht0a3gr9zey89ky9zu87gjtjuc2v2q9krzfc
transaction
505e90890e159ced23e09bf75de77042bbeb020f7a94ccbc58ca228fdfc4c317